The Web page www.dixienet.org, was a homepage for the League of the South. This group is one of people who are Southern Nationalists. This group has a main goal of being known as a free and independent Southern republic. To reach that goal, they are going to create a climate for a free South among their people by 1) de-legitimating the American Empire at every opportunity; 2) by proving our willingness to be servant-leaders to the Southern people; and 3) by making The League of the South a strong, viable organization that will lead us to Southern independence. They want to encourage and make sure that their members stay away from the post-Christian America. They are saying that the people in the group are all Anglo Saxon because they were the real founders of the American land, and they didn't want to sabatage the "image" of the United States by introducing “aliens” to the country. Most people think of bad things in the south when it has to deal with blacks and whites. This group is a little different. They asked the President of the group this question “What are your views of blacks in the south?” his response was one of a surprise, “The League of the South disavows a spirit of malice and extends an offer of good will and cooperation to Southern blacks in areas where we can work together as Christians to make life better for all people in the South. We affirm that, while historically the interests of Southern blacks and whites have been in part antagonistic, true Constitutional government would provide protection to all law-abiding citizens — not just to government-sponsored victim groups.”
